UPVC Door Installation Process

Comprehending the installation procedure can debunk the work that goes into installing a UPVC door. Here's a normal step-by-step breakdown:

Step 1: Initial Consultation

A lot of installers start with a consultation to evaluate your requirements and preferences. This is when they might take measurements and address your concerns.

Action 2: Product Selection

You'll select your UPVC door, considering elements like color, design, and hardware.

Action 3: Removal of Existing Door

If you're changing an older door, the installer will carefully eliminate it, making sure not to harm the surrounding structures.

Step 4: Frame Preparation

The door frame needs to be correctly gotten ready for installation. This may include looking for level and squaring up the frame.

Step 5: Door Installation

The installer will fit the brand-new UPVC door into the ready frame, guaranteeing it's firmly in location.

Step 6: Sealing and Finishing

Last adjustments will be made to guarantee smooth operation, followed by sealing spaces to prevent drafts and wetness seepage.

Step 7: Cleaning Up

After the installation, the installer will clean up the work area, eliminating any debris.

Frequently Asked Questions About UPVC Door Installers

1. For how long does it take to set up a UPVC door?

Typically, UPVC door installation can take anywhere from a couple of hours to a complete day, depending upon the intricacy and any additional customization.

2. Do I need to prepare my home before installation?

It's advisable to remove furniture or any obstructions from the area where the door will be installed. The installer will need sufficient area to work.

3. Can UPVC doors be painted?

UPVC doors are available in numerous colors and finishes. Although technically, you can paint them, it is not advised due to the problem of accomplishing a long lasting surface.

4. What maintenance do UPVC doors need?

UPVC doors usually need minimal maintenance. Regular cleansing with soapy water and occasional lubrication of locks and hinges is typically enough.

5. Are UPVC doors energy-efficient?

Yes, UPVC doors provide outstanding thermal insulation, assisting to keep homes warm in winter season and cool in summertime, which can lower energy costs.
